Output 231018dd68104050a87e141530f133271feb1e9e8e1c722fc1f41dbc4a15e8a0:4

value
2730964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2368974dcaca90cdfcb33185e95ce3b51e30b61b OP_EQUAL
address
34vEsNR4KY365UXPxFPmNxGhXiLDzcfHvD
transaction
231018dd68104050a87e141530f133271feb1e9e8e1c722fc1f41dbc4a15e8a0
spent
true